An Onchan man is calling for more child friendly routes to and from school in the capital.
Chris Gregory, the play development officer at the Children’s Centre, has just completed a month-long fun initiative, travelling to work each day via a different mode of transport.
These included a spacehopper; a hobby horse and stilts.
Chris hopes he's raised awareness of the benefits of children’s outdoor play.
